Get a look at the behind-the-scenes math that often determines whether or not insurance will cover the costs of treatments.

Health technology assessments attempt to determine the value of a new treatment. But not all of these equations take into account patient voices, experiences, and needs. That includes the QALY - a discriminatory health care metric that’s come under fire. But if it’s banned, what replaces it?

Economists Dr. Neal Masia and Dr. Darius Lakdawalla of EntityRisk explain a new model that takes into account patient needs when calculating the value of a treatment.
